WebVertical wicking test (Figure 1(a)) shows the lowest length (ho) while the inclined wicking test tends to increase the wicking length (lo) and thus enlarge the difference between specimens. In the horizontal test, it is impossible to measure the maximum length because wicking proceeds infinitely. For analysis of time dependent inclined wicking ... WebAs a model system to study the dynamics of directional soluble wicking, we use porous sheets of polyethylene oxide (PEO) fibres. By controlling the ordering of fibres in the fibre deposition process, we can investigate the effects of fibre directionality (random or directional) on the preferred orientation and rates of wicking dynamics.
